This week on the Working podcast, writer and comedian Josh Gondelman discusses his charming stage presence and his latest special, People Pleaser.
is now available on multiple streaming platforms. In the interview, Josh explains how he compiled material for the special and created a logical flow of jokes. He also talks about his stage presence and what it was like to find his authentic voice as a comedian.
In the exclusive Slate Plus segment, Karen and producer Cameron Drews discuss the ideas of “persona” and “voice” in creative work.Last Week Tonight
